Key Factors Affecting Foundation Waterproofing Prices
The quality of materials significantly impacts initial costs and long-term performance. Surface preparation is a highly variable cost factor in waterproofing projects.
For a typical Gauteng terrace house, surface prep can cost between R1,500 and R4,000. This depends on the current condition of your foundation.
Project complexity also affects the final price. Foundations with multiple angles or existing damage require more extensive work and specialised solutions.
Foundation depth and local water table levels influence professional waterproofing costs. Areas with high water tables need more robust systems, increasing the price per square metre.

Residential vs Commercial Waterproofing Costs
Residential and commercial waterproofing costs differ significantly. Commercial projects typically command higher rates due to factors unique to business properties.
Residential waterproofing costs range from R150 to R350 per m2. These projects are usually more straightforward, with standardised approaches for most Gauteng homes.
Commercial waterproofing costs typically fall between R250 and R550 per m2. This reflects increased complexity, scale, and specific requirements of commercial buildings.
| Waterproofing Type | Residential Cost (per m²) | Commercial Cost (per m²) | Key Differences |
|---|---|---|---|
| Basic Foundation Sealing | R150-R200 | R250-R300 | Commercial requires higher-grade sealants |
| Exterior Foundation Waterproofing | R200-R300 | R300-R450 | Commercial needs more extensive drainage systems |
| Interior Foundation Waterproofing | R180-R250 | R280-R400 | Commercial often requires specialised moisture barriers |
| Comprehensive System | R250-R350 | R400-R550 | Commercial includes advanced monitoring and maintenance features |

Types of Foundation Waterproofing Methods and Their Costs – Foundation waterproofing cost per m2
Foundation waterproofing methods differ in application and costs. Each offers unique benefits for various situations. Choosing the right solution depends on problem severity, foundation type, and budget.
South Africa’s diverse climate makes proper foundation waterproofing crucial. It maintains structural integrity and prevents costly repairs. The industry offers exterior and interior solutions with specific uses and prices.
Exterior Waterproofing Solutions
Exterior waterproofing blocks water from entering foundation walls. These methods are more thorough and effective. They tackle moisture at its source before reaching the foundation.
While exterior solutions often need excavation, they offer better long-term protection. They guard against water intrusion more effectively than interior methods.
Liquid membrane systems apply a waterproof coating to exterior foundation walls. These flexible waterproofing solutions create a seamless moisture barrier. The process involves cleaning the foundation, applying the membrane, and allowing it to cure.
Liquid membrane foundation waterproofing costs between R250 to R450 per m². The price depends on product quality and application complexity. Premium polyurethane membranes cost R107.64 to R161.46 per square metre for materials alone.
These systems typically last 10-15 years when properly installed. They suit concrete foundations well and adapt to minor structural movements.
Sheet Membrane Applications (R350-R550 per m²)
Sheet membrane waterproofing uses pre-made waterproof sheets on foundation walls. These sheets are usually made from modified bitumen, EPDM rubber, or PVC.
The process includes cleaning the foundation, applying adhesive, and carefully attaching the sheets. Sheet membrane foundation waterproofing costs between R350 and R550 per m².
These systems offer superior water resistance and last 20-25 years when installed correctly. They provide consistent protection due to their uniform thickness and factory-controlled quality.
Interior Waterproofing Options
Interior waterproofing tackles water issues from inside the building. These methods manage moisture that has already entered the structure. They’re usually cheaper and less disruptive than exterior methods.
Cementitious Treatments (R200-R350 per m²)
Cementitious waterproofing applies cement-based compounds to interior foundation surfaces. This creates a rigid barrier against moisture infiltration. The process involves preparing the surface, mixing the material, and applying it.
Cementitious waterproofing costs between R200 to R350 per m². Basic materials cost about R21.53 to R43.06 per square metre.
These treatments work well for concrete foundations and masonry walls. They create a durable moisture barrier that resists moderate hydrostatic pressure.
Polyurethane Injection Methods (R400-R700 per m²)
Polyurethane injection seals active leaks and cracks in foundations. It involves injecting expanding foam into small drilled holes near problem areas.
This method costs R400 to R700 per m². It’s pricier but effective for specific issues without extensive excavation.
Polyurethane injection is ideal for crack repairs and leaking foundations. It flexes with minor structural movements while maintaining its waterproof seal.
| Waterproofing Method | Cost Range (per m²) | Typical Lifespan | Best Application |
|---|---|---|---|
| Liquid Membrane | R250-R450 | 10-15 years | New constructions, concrete foundations |
| Sheet Membrane | R350-R550 | 20-25 years | High water table areas, severe weather conditions |
| Cementitious | R200-R350 | 5-10 years | Concrete walls, minor moisture issues |
| Polyurethane Injection | R400-R700 | 15-20 years | Active leaks, crack repairs, targeted problems |
When choosing a waterproofing method, consider both immediate costs and long-term value. Some solutions cost more upfront but offer better durability and effectiveness.
Many Gauteng property owners combine exterior and interior methods. This creates a complete moisture management system for comprehensive protection.
